Factors to Consider When Choosing Non Cellular Trail Camera 2026

choose reliable outdoor camera

When choosing a non cellular trail camera, you’ll want to focus on image and video quality to capture clear footage. Pay attention to detection speed, range, and night vision capabilities to make certain you don’t miss any activity.

Also, consider power options, battery life, and how well the camera holds up against weather conditions. These factors can make a big difference in how reliable your camera is out in the field.

Image and Video Quality

How clear do you want your trail camera images and videos to be? Aim for models with high megapixel counts, like 48MP or 64MP, to capture sharp, detailed photos.

For video, prioritize cameras that support 4K or 1296P HD recording to guarantee vibrant footage day and night. Look for advanced sensors such as Sony Starvis or CMOS, which excel in low-light conditions and deliver accurate colors.

Night vision is vital, so choose cameras with no-glow infrared LEDs that can capture clear images up to 100 feet away without startling wildlife. Also, consider versatility—select cameras offering multiple recording modes like motion detection, time-lapse, and hybrid to adapt to different monitoring needs.

This combination guarantees you won’t miss a single detail outdoors.

Detection Speed and Range

Although image quality is crucial, detection speed and range play an equally important role in capturing wildlife moments with your non-cellular trail camera. You’ll want a fast trigger speed—ideally around 0.1 seconds—to guarantee your camera snaps pictures quickly and doesn’t miss fleeting movements.

The detection range matters too; most cameras sense motion between 80 to 120 feet, so pick one that covers the area you’re monitoring. A wide PIR sensor angle, like 120°, boosts coverage, increasing your chances of catching passing animals.

Adjusting detection sensitivity helps the camera respond accurately to smaller or farther movements, improving overall speed. By balancing trigger speed, detection range, and sensor sensitivity, you’ll maximize your trail camera’s effectiveness for wildlife observation and security.

Night Vision Capability

Since most wildlife activity happens at night, your non-cellular trail camera’s night vision capability is essential for capturing clear images without disturbing animals. Look for models with no-glow infrared LEDs, which operate around 940nm and don’t emit visible light, keeping wildlife unaware of the camera.

Night vision ranges typically span 75 to 100 feet, depending on the LED setup and sensor quality. Choose cameras with multiple IR LEDs and adjustable sensitivity to adapt to various environmental conditions, enhancing image clarity and range.

Power Options and Battery Life

When choosing a non-cellular trail camera for 2026, you’ll want to focus on power options and battery life to guarantee reliable performance in the field. First, check if the camera uses AA batteries, rechargeable packs, or supports external power like solar panels for extended use.

Consider how long a set of batteries lasts, as some models operate for months or even up to a year. Look for low-power modes or sleep functions that conserve energy when the camera isn’t active.

Make sure you can replace or recharge batteries easily in the field without needing tools. Finally, assess whether the camera is compatible with solar panels or alternative power sources to maintain continuous operation during long outdoor monitoring sessions.

Durability and Weather Resistance

Choosing a non-cellular trail camera that can endure harsh outdoor conditions means focusing on durability and weather resistance. Look for cameras with at least an IP66 waterproof rating to handle rain, snow, and dust without fail.

Reinforced housings made from aluminum or thick plastic protect against impacts and rough handling in the wild. Make sure the camera has weather-resistant seals around buttons, ports, and battery compartments to keep out water and debris that could damage internal parts.

Cameras operating reliably between -20°C and 60°C cover a wide range of extreme environments. Additionally, certifications like RoHS and FCC compliance indicate the device resists environmental stress and electrical interference.

Prioritizing these factors ensures your trail camera stays functional and dependable during your outdoor adventures. It’s all about having a camera that won’t let you down when you need it most.

Storage and Connectivity

Though non-cellular trail cameras don’t offer remote data transmission, they rely heavily on storage capacity and accessible connectivity options to guarantee you can easily retrieve your images and videos. Most models store data on SD cards ranging from 32GB to 512GB, so pick a capacity that suits your monitoring duration.

Since these cameras lack cellular and WiFi, you’ll retrieve files by physically accessing the SD card or using USB connections. Some models support external WiFi or Bluetooth modules for local wireless transfer, but they still require close-range access.

Prioritize cameras with straightforward data extraction methods and ample storage, especially if you plan long-term deployments in remote areas. This way, your footage stays safe and accessible without constant maintenance trips.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Do Non-Cellular Trail Cameras Store and Transfer Captured Data?

Non-cellular trail cameras store captured images and videos on SD cards inside the device. You’ll retrieve the card to transfer data to your computer or device.

This makes it easy to review your outdoor footage offline anytime. So, no need to worry about internet connection when checking your shots.

What Is the Average Battery Life for Non-Cellular Trail Cameras in Cold Weather?

You’ll get about 2 to 4 months of battery life in cold weather, though it can drop by 30% compared to warmer conditions.

Using lithium batteries helps, as they perform better in freezing temperatures and keep your camera running longer. It’s definitely worth switching if you want your trail camera to last through the chillier months.

Can Non-Cellular Trail Cameras Be Used for Security Purposes Around Homes?

Yes, you can use non-cellular trail cameras for home security. They’re great for monitoring remote areas without Wi-Fi.

Just keep in mind, you’ll need to retrieve the memory card manually to check recordings regularly. It’s a bit more hands-on than cellular models, but it works well if you don’t need live updates.

How Do Non-Cellular Trail Cameras Perform in Extreme Weather Conditions?

Non-cellular trail cameras generally perform well in extreme weather since they’re built rugged and waterproof. However, you should check each model’s temperature range and weatherproof rating to guarantee it withstands harsh conditions like heavy rain, snow, or freezing cold.

It’s always a good idea to review specific features before buying. That way, you know your camera can handle whatever Mother Nature throws at it.
